"Typing" a resource gives us a way to easily describe its size and capability. A resource's type is described by a single number. The lower the number, the greater the resource's capabilities will be. For instance, a type 1 helicopter is much larger and versatile than a type 3 helicopter. Typing resources allows ICS managers to not only order the best resource for the job, they are also able to easily track expenses. In addition, reducing the description of a resource to a single number helps to eliminate errors in the resources ordering process.

Project scheduling software assists with resource allocation by providing a clear view of available resources and how they are being used throughout the project. It allows managers to assign tasks based on the team’s skill set and availability, ensuring that no one is overburdened or underutilized. Features like resource leveling, which dynamically modifies the timetable to maximize resource utilization and avoid overcommitment, are frequently included in the software. It also aids in locating shortages or bottlenecks in resources, enabling prompt corrections. By having accurate, real-time data on resource utilization, managers can allocate resources more effectively, preventing delays and ensuring that the project progresses smoothly.

Resource partitioning is when species that compete for the same resources evolve to use those resources at different times, in different ways, or in different areas. This allows species to coexist by reducing direct competition for resources. It is an adaptation to competition because it helps minimize competition and maximize the overall efficiency of resource use within an ecosystem.
